A Study of Vigna Rionda (Racines, NYC): Another gorgeous performance from the Ester Canale Vigna Rionda ‘14, showing a remarkably pretty display of of sweet dusty roses, with gorgeous ripe strawberry and cherry tones, giving way to crushed stone, and hints of tobacco. On the palate, I found silky textures, lifted by vibrant acids and minerals, as a display of ripe cherry, sweet herbs, inner florals and cool-toned minerals coasted across the senses. The finish was long, showing it’s youthful structure through fine tannins and resonating on fresh strawberries, infused by sweet floral tones. What a gorgeous wine and a vintage standout for certain.

Iconic bottles: Barolo & Barbaresco Tasting (Maialino, NYC Lexington and 21st): The ‘14 Vigna Rionda was so densely packed and poised, a quality that I don’t often associate with the vintage. The bouquet was beautiful, both savory and spicy showing zesty tart cherries and cranberry with hints of spiced dried orange, crushed stone minerality, sweet rosy florals and savory botanicals. On the palate, I found soft textures, which were firmed up quickly by a mix of saline-minerality and brisk acidity, as notes of citrus-kissed strawberry, cedar, and earth tones emerged along with grippy mineral-laden tannin. The finish was long and structured with fine tannins saturating the senses while dried red berries, savory herbs and hints of cedar lingered. This was one of the most structured and backward 2014’s I’ve tasted, in need of a long slumber in the cellar, yet gorgeous.
